Krystal is a quick-service restaurant chain known for its small square hamburgers, often compared to sliders. Founded in 1932 in Tennessee, it has a strong regional presence in the Southeast. Franchisees operate compact restaurants with dine-in and drive-thru options. Investment is moderate to high depending on location type. Revenue is generated through breakfast, lunch, and late-night service. The brand targets value-focused diners and leans on legacy appeal in core markets. Operational efficiency and volume throughput are key factors for success.
